The main campus is located in the Nagano Prefecture in central Japan, known for its stunning natural landscapes and being host to the 1988 Winter Olympics. International students are welcomed through exchange programmes and the Japan Studies intensive programme. Courses are taught in Japanese, meaning that international students will need a strong grasp of the language.

GEC EXCHANGE PROGRAM:

This is a short-term program for students enrolled in our partner university that has an inter-university student exchange agreements. It aims to give an opportunity to study Japanese Language, Japanese affairs and Japanese culture mainly.

Certificate Requirements:

Students must take at least 10 credits a year (5 credits for one-semester students) to complete the program.

Maximum Enrollment:

20students/semester (40students/year)

Program term starts:

Early April / Late September

Program duration:

One semester or two semesters (one year)
